Indian Railway Catering and Tourism Corporation launched a great travel package to explore Leh, Ladakh, and Turtuk for the month of August 2022. This new IRCTC package is a 7 days/ 6 nights trip and the perfect one to tick off the destinations from your bucket list. This air-tour package name is ‘Fascinating Leh Ladakh With Turtuk Excursion’ and its first departure starts on 12 August, the second on 17 August, and the third on 27 August 2022.

This IRCTC Package Includes Flights, Accommodations & Meals

Travelling with IRCTC is always a great option as each and everything falls under their responsibility. Under this IRCTC package, the travellers will get access to flight tickets, accommodations, meals, and exploring destinations. Ahmedabad, Leh, Nubra, Turtuk, Pangong, and Leh are the places that are a part of this entire journey’s itinerary. The 7-day journey to the mountains and lakes starts from the Ahmedabad airport.

Itinerary Of ‘Fascinating Leh Ladakh With Turtuk Excursion’ Package

  • After boarding the flight from Ahmedabad airport, the tourists will reach the Leh airport in the afternoon and then directly check in to the hotels. The first day will pass relaxing and accustoming to the high altitude to adjust to the oxygen levels of Leh and further destinations. Tourists can even stroll the market at night and enjoy the cultural show at the hotel before sleeping the night.
  • Day 2 marks the beginning of exploration and sightseeing. Everyone will have breakfast and then move towards travelling the Leh- Srinagar Highway. The touristy destinations to explore on that day are the Hall of Fame, Gurudwara Patthar Sahib, Shanti Stupa, and Leh Palace. Enjoy the experiences of  Magnetic Hill and witness the magic of the confluence of holy Indus and Zanskar. The last place to explore that day is the Alchi Monastery. Tourists will return to Leh and stay overnight there.
  • Day 3 starts with breakfast and then driving to the Nubra Valley. After checking in to the camp there, everyone will have lunch and then visit Dikshit and Hunder Villages. Venture across the monasteries and know about the people living in such places. Tourists can even enjoy a camel safari. For that, they need to arrange it themselves as it doesn’t fall under the IRCTC package. The third day will end with an overnight stay in the Nubra Valley.
  • On day 4, travelers will drive to Turtuk after breakfast. The fourth day will be quite low-key and they will explore the Turtuk valley that day. Just like day 3, they will have an overnight stay at the Nuba Valley.

Itinerary Of The Last 3 days

  • Day 5 starts with an early breakfast and then driving to Pangong. It will be a memorable day for movie lovers as the tourists will visit the location where the climax of the Bollywood movie ‘3 Idiots’ was filmed. If the weather is good and sunny, one can even luckily witness the 7 colour formations in the pristine saltwater lake. The tourists will spend the night in Pangong itself.
  • Day 6 will begin magically by enjoying the stunning view of the sunrise on the lake. After that tourists will have breakfast and then drive back to Leh. On the way, they will also explore the Thiksey Monastery and Shey Palace. After wandering around, they will check-in at the hotel. They can stroll around the market in the evening free time.
  • The next day, day 7 marks the last day of the beautiful trip. After breakfast, the tourists will be dropped off at the Leh airport to catch the return flight.
